About

Dr. TA Kishore is a pioneering urologic surgeon whose research focuses on advancing minimally invasive robotic techniques for prostate and kidney transplantation. His major contributions center on refining robot-assisted radical prostatectomy (RARP), particularly through the adoption of Retzius-sparing approaches. In a landmark 2021 study analyzing 320 cases, Dr. Kishore demonstrated that transitioning from conventional to Retzius-sparing RARP significantly improves perioperative and functional outcomes, establishing a new standard for nerve-sparing surgery. This work, which has garnered 8 citations, is complemented by his groundbreaking 2018 report on robotic-assisted dual kidney transplantation (DKT), where he proved the feasibility of this complex procedure in marginal donors—a first in the field with 6 citations. Most recently, his 2025 comparative analysis of RARP techniques following TURP/HOLEP further solidifies his expertise, showing superior outcomes for Retzius-sparing approaches even in challenging post-procedural contexts.
